To provide a contraceptive device wearable by a user's hands while maintaining a contraceptive effect over a long period of time, and an insertion device for wearing it, for solving the problem with conventional female contraceptive devices: that these must be repeatedly installed and removed without reliability of contraceptive effects, with users often avoiding using them because of discomfort, leading to undesired impregnation or tragic abortion in too many cases.
Based on the fact that the middle cervix of the cervical canal is slightly wider than the opening of the uterus, the tubular contraceptive device having a wide end accordingly and a check valve inside the end is worn to prevent invasion of sperms through the opening of the uterus without blocking discharge such as menstrual blood from the uterus. The contraceptive device can thus provide a contraceptive effect without discomfort over a period of time as long as a few months, without the need to repeat attaching and removing the device.
